Technical Field
The utility model relates to the technical field of office supplies, in particular to a paper shredder.
Background
Paper shredders are increasingly used in everyday offices, the main structure consisting of a set of rotating blades, paper combs and a drive motor. The paper is fed from the middle of the mutually meshed cutting edges and is divided into a plurality of tiny paper sheets for processing so as to achieve the aim of confidentiality.
For a floor type shredder, the floor type shredder generally comprises a working part for shredding paper and a paper scrap barrel for containing paper scraps, and the paper scrap barrel often occupies most positions of the floor type shredder, so that the floor type shredder is oversized in whole machine and oversized in occupied space.
Disclosure of Invention
Therefore, the technical problems to be solved by the utility model are as follows: overcomes the defects of overlarge whole machine and overlarge occupied space of the floor-type paper shredder in the prior art.

Example 1
The present embodiment provides a shredder, as shown in fig. 1, including: a housing 1, a shredding assembly 4, a transport assembly 5, etc.
A casing 1, on which a shredding inlet 2 and a shredding outlet 3 are provided, the shredding inlet 2 being provided at an upper portion of the casing 1, and the shredding outlet 3 being provided at a lower portion of the casing 1.
A shredding assembly 4 is arranged in the middle of the housing 1, the shredding assembly 4 being adapted to divide the paper into shreds.
A transferring assembly 5 is arranged at the lower part of the shell 1, the transferring assembly 5 is suitable for conveying paper scraps to the paper shredding outlet 3, the paper shredding outlet 3 is arranged at one side position of the shell 1, and the paper scraps are suitable for entering an external garbage can 6 from the paper shredding outlet 3.
Specifically, the shredded paper outlet 3 is arranged at one side position of the shell 1, specifically, an opening communicated with the outside is arranged at the lower position of the shell 1, paper scraps are transported to the position of the shredded paper outlet 3 by arranging the transport assembly 5, the paper scraps are further transported to the garbage can 6 outside by the shredded paper outlet 3, the garbage can 6 can be of any standard used at ordinary times, a special paper storage barrel integrated with the paper shredder is not required to be configured, the standard size of the paper shredder is greatly reduced, the miniaturized development of the paper shredder is realized, and the occupation of office space is reduced. Thereby overcoming the defects of overlarge whole machine and overlarge occupied space of the floor-type paper shredder in the prior art.
Further, when the shredder is used daily, the shredder is placed on the workbench as shown in fig. 1, the external garbage can 6 is placed on one side of the workbench, and paper scraps are transversely transferred through the transfer assembly 5, so that the paper scraps are smoothly transferred to the external garbage can 6.
On the basis of the above embodiments, as a further defined emb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the transfer assembly 5 comprises a conveyor belt 7 and a driving member driving the conveyor belt 7, the conveyor belt 7 being adapted to carry paper dust and to convey the paper dust to the paper dust outlet 3 under the drive of the driving member.
Specifically, when the paper shredding assembly 4 located in the middle of the casing 1 breaks up paper to form paper shreds, the paper shreds naturally fall onto the conveyor belt 7, and the conveyor belt 7 drives the conveyor belt 7 to rotate under the driving action of the driving member, so that the paper shreds are conveyed to the position of the paper shredding outlet 3.
Further, the driving piece comprises a driving motor and a transmission shaft in power connection with the driving motor, the transmission shafts are arranged in two groups and are respectively arranged at two ends of the conveyor belt 7, the conveyor belt 7 is tensioned on the outer sides of the two transmission shafts, and the driving motor drives the transmission shaft to drive the conveyor belt 7 to rotate, so that paper scraps transferring operation is achieved.
As a further limiting emb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the shredder further includes a guide interface 8, one end of the guide interface 8 communicates with the shredding outlet 3, and the other end of the guide interface 8 is adapted to extend toward the external trash can 6, and the paper shreds are adapted to enter the external trash can 6 through the guide interface 8.
Specifically, set up guide interface 8 in garrulous paper export 3 position, transport the wastepaper to outside garbage bin 6 by guide interface 8, avoid the wastepaper to produce the wastepaper particulate pollution environment when transporting to the external world through setting up guide interface 8.
Further, the guide interface 8 is provided in a pipe shape and communicates between the paper shredding outlet 3 and the external trash can 6.
On the basis of the above embodiment, as a further defined emb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, an end of the conveyor belt 7 near the shredding outlet 3 is disposed flush with the shredding outlet 3.
In particular, the end of the conveyor belt 7 is arranged flush with the shredding outlet 3, facilitating the transport of the shredded paper directly to the shredding outlet 3.
On the basis of the above embodiments, as a further limiting emb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the shredder further comprises a spraying device 9, said spraying device 9 being arranged inside said housing 1 and between said shredding assembly 4 and said transport assembly 5, said spraying device 9 being adapted to spray water onto the paper shreds.
In particular, the paper shreds produced by mechanical cutting of paper shredders consist of elongated paper shreds and a considerable portion of powdery paper shreds, which appear very fluffy due to drying, and are easily subject to fly-ash when transported outwards. By arranging the spraying device 9, the proper humidity is increased immediately after paper shredding, paper scraps are wetted, most of powdery flying scraps are reduced conveniently, and the environment pollution caused by paper scraps particles generated when the paper scraps are conveyed to the outside is avoided.
Further, the spraying device works as follows:
the automatic working mode is as follows: the spraying device 9 is an electric spraying device, when paper shreds fall off when the paper shredder works, the spraying device is opened by the control circuit to automatically start spraying, the spraying is sprayed onto the fallen paper shreds at a certain angle, and the spraying is automatically stopped after paper shredding is finished
Semi-automatic working mode: the spraying device 9 is an electric spraying device, and is opened again through the control circuit after a certain number of operations for a certain period of time to automatically start spraying, namely, the spraying device is sprayed on the outermost surface layer in the waste paper barrel, and the specific numerical value is set according to the actual situation.
The manual working mode is as follows: the spraying device 9 is a mechanical spraying device, and when a user needs, the spraying device is started by pressing a mechanical spraying button or rod, namely, the spraying device sprays on the outermost surface layer in the waste paper barrel.
On the basis of the above embodiments, as a further limiting emb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the shredder further comprises a water storage tank 10, said water storage tank 10 being in communication with said spraying device 9, said water storage tank 10 being adapted to supply water to said spraying device 9.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 1, the water storage tank 10 is communicated with the spraying device 9 through a water pipe, and water in the water storage tank 10 is conveyed to the spraying device 9 through the water pipe, so that water is supplied to the spraying device 9.
Further, a water shortage prompt component is arranged on the water storage tank 10 so as to supplement water in time.
On the basis of the above-described embodiments, as a further defined emb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the water storage tank 10 is provided on the housing 1 and is located outside the housing 1.
Specifically, the water storage tank 10 is arranged outside the shell 1, so that the space inside the shredder is avoided, and meanwhile, the water storage tank 10 is convenient to replenish water.
On the basis of the above embodiment, as a further limiting emb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the paper shredding assembly 4 includes two sets of paper shredding knife rollers 11 meshed with each other, the paper machine further includes an external force driving device 12, the external force driving device 12 is in force transmission connection with one of the paper shredding knife rollers 11, and the external force driving device 12 is suitable for driving one of the paper shredding knife rollers 11 to rotate under the action of external force.
Specifically, one group of paper shredding knife roller 11 rotates to drive the other group of paper shredding knife roller 11 to synchronously rotate, and paper is crushed between the two groups of paper shredding knife rollers 11 to form paper scraps. The paper shredding knife roller 11 is driven by the motor under the normal working condition, when the motor is in weakness or overload, the main board is in control failure, even when power is cut off, the external force driving device 12 is arranged, and a user can drive the paper shredding knife roller 11 to rotate in a manual mode to shred paper, so that the operation of the user is greatly facilitated. Meanwhile, due to the adoption of manpower, the power of a motor can be properly reduced, the cost of the whole machine is greatly reduced, and the power is saved and the environment is protected.
As a further limiting emb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the external force driving device 12 includes: a drive shaft 13 and an L-shaped rocker 14.
The transmission shaft 13 is coaxially connected with one of the paper shredding knife rollers 11 through the shell 1.
An L-shaped rocker 14 connected to the transmission shaft 13, the L-shaped rocker 14 being adapted to drive the transmission shaft 13 to rotate to drive one of the paper shredding rolls 11 to rotate.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 1, when the manual paper shredding operation is performed, the transmission shaft 13 is driven to rotate by the L-shaped rocker 14, and the paper shredding knife roller 11 is further driven to rotate, so that the two sets of paper shredding knife rollers 11 synchronously rotate, thereby completing the manual paper shredding operation.
As a further limiting emb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the above embodiment further includes a sleeve 15, where the sleeve 15 is disposed on the housing 1 and sleeved on the outside of the transmission shaft 13.
Specifically, a shaft sleeve 15 is arranged between the shell 1 and the transmission shaft 13, so that the connection position of the transmission shaft 13 and the shell 1 is protected, and interference with the shell 1 when the transmission shaft 13 rotates is avoided.
Further, the sleeve 15 is provided as a bearing member.
The embodiment provides a paper shredder capable of realizing intelligent sensing of shredding amount, and specifically:
through actual investigation and use experience, the paper shredder breaks paper every time from single paper to multiple paper every time in early stage, and then the paper shredder does not need staple or clip disassembly, and the paper shredder finds that the paper shredding amount of the paper shredder is greatly related to the torsion and duration time of a paper shredding knife during paper shredding, namely the larger the working current of a motor driving the paper shredding knife is, the more paper shredding amount of one time is indicated to belong to positive correlation, so that the corresponding paper shredding amount can be calculated only by recording the current and duration time during paper shredding every time, and the paper shredding barrel is accumulated to be full, and the user is prompted to empty the paper shredding barrel in a mode of suspending operation, displaying or indicating lamps or voices in an LCD (liquid crystal display) and the like, so that the operation of the user is greatly facilitated.
The theoretical workload of the motor when paper is full is equal to the sum of products of the working current of one operation and the working time length of one operation of the paper shredder, namely:
M=∑(I n T n )
m is the theoretical workload of the motor when paper is full; i n Working current for one-time operation of the paper shredder; t (T) n The working time of one operation is long.
The sampling may be converted to electrical power;
the electric power for the motor work when paper is full is equal to the sum of the products of the working power of one operation and the working time length of one operation of the paper shredder, namely:
W=PT n
P=220I n
electric power is used for motor work when the W paper is full; p kneader one-time operation working power; the parameter 220 is the rated voltage 220V.
Ageing coefficient of paper shredder working part N%: the coefficient of variation in the working efficiency with time due to the accumulation of the working time length and the working portion mechanism performance degradation is N%.
Other abrupt current disturbance variable R: when encountering staples or clips and compact discs or cards, abrupt changes in current are caused, and judgment is made according to the abrupt current or the power change duration, so that the difference between the count increased and the actual generated fragments is obtained.
Thus, it follows that:
m real = Σ (I n T n )N%-R n
M real is the actual workload of the motor when the paper is full
